What Services Does a Family Lawyer Provide?

A family law attorney protects clients in the following areas:

  • Child support collection (both in Ukraine and abroad), additional expenses for child maintenance, adjustment of child support amounts, support for adult children in education, and contractual agreements regarding child support.
  • Divorce proceedings, regardless of the spouses’ location and without their presence in court.
  • Division of marital property, recognition of joint ownership, and drafting of prenuptial agreements.
  • Establishing paternity, child visitation schedules, termination of parental rights, return of a child from abroad through international courts, and ensuring parental access to a child living outside Ukraine.
  • Recognition of birth on temporarily occupied territories, acknowledgment of paternity, and determination of a child’s place of residence.

How Much Does It Cost to Hire a Family Lawyer in Lviv?

The cost of family law services depends on several factors, including:

  • The complexity of the case.
  • The stage at which the client seeks legal assistance (the earlier you seek help, the faster you can achieve the desired outcome).
  • The volume of prepared procedural documents.
  • The need for court representation and the number of hearings required.
  • Additional expenses, such as transportation costs if the case is handled outside of Lviv.

Determining the price also requires time for legal assessment, especially if the case is already in court. Many cases involve extensive documentation that must be carefully reviewed before forming a legal strategy. Some cases with long histories may contain dozens of case files, requiring a detailed study before a lawyer can take on the case.
